Capgemini is Hiring a Linux Engineer Near San Antonio, TX

We are seeking experienced Senior Engineers to join our software maintenance and support team. As a Senior Engineer, you will be responsible for providing maintenance and support for OSP 10 and Rel 7.7 software products. Your expertise in Corgi, Pacemaker for RHEL HA, Python, Git, Ansible, and Jenkins/Groovy will be crucial in ensuring the stability and reliability of our software offerings. You will work closely with a team of engineers, reviewing published vulnerabilities, and providing support to customers who are using previous versions of our software products.

MAIN T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Provide maintenance and support for OSP 10 and Rel 7.7 software products.
  • Review and address published vulnerabilities, ensuring the software remains secure and resilient.
  • Collaborate with a team of engineers to troubleshoot and resolve customer issues.
  • Assist in backporting critical CVEs (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ures) to maintain software security.
  • Work closely with kernel developers to address software issues and optimize performance.
  • Maintain a thorough understanding of the software products and their functionality.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to develop and implement software patches and updates.
  • Contribute to the improvement of software maintenance processes and procedures.
  • Stay up to date with industry trends and advancements to provide proactive support and recommendations.
  • Ensure that assigned areas are delivered within set deadlines and required quality objectives.
  • Provide estimations, agree on task duration with the manager, and contribute to the project plan of the assigned area.
  • Analyze the scope of alternative solutions and make decisions about area implementation based on experience and technical expertise.
  • Report about area readiness/quality and raise red flags in crisis situations that are beyond his/her AOR.
  • Initiate and conduct code reviews, create code standards, conventions, and guidelines.
  • Collaborate with other teams.

REQUIRED E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

Must have:

  • 5-8 years of experience as a Senior Engineer in software maintenance and support.
  • Experience in administration of Red Hat Enterprise Linux/CentOS.
  • Experience in Information security:
  • Experience in PCI compliance process, strong understanding of procedures and requirements.
  • Experience in web security patching.
  • Experience in delivering vulnerability fixes to production environments.
  • Experience with internal security audits, external penetration tests, and internal scans.
  • Experience in firewall security configuration, network separation, per-need based access, application level access restriction.
  • Experience in administration of MySQL databases: replication, clones, backups, clusters.
  • Good understanding of network gear: CISCO switches/routers/load balancers, web servers (Apache and Nginx); firewalls (pfSense); VPN.
  • Ability to manage, operate, and monitor Java-based stand-alone and Tomcat-based applications.
  • Ability to support production-level MySQL databases.
  • Good understanding and experience with Apache web server and NGINX web server.
  • Experience in working and deploying to AWS cloud environments such as EC2, Elastic Beanstalk, Elastic Cache, S3, CloudFront, WAF, RDS.
  • Good scripting abilities (bash, Perl) and usage of automation tools like Puppet and Chef.
  • Ability to plan, implement, test, and troubleshoot system software.
  • Strong communication (oral & written) and interpersonal skills.

Would be a plus:

  • Experience with containerization and virtualization technologies such as Docker, Kubernetes, and VMware is a plus.

About Capgemini

Capgemini is a global leader in partnering with companies to transform and manage their business by harnessing the power of technology. The Group is guided everyday by its purpose of unleashing human energy through technology for an inclusive and sustainable future. It is a responsible and diverse organization of 270,000 team members in nearly 50 countries. With its strong 50 year heritage and deep industry expertise, Capgemini is trusted by its clients to address the entire breadth of their business needs, from strategy and design to operations, fueled by the fast evolving and innovative worl...d of cloud, data, AI, connectivity, software, digital engineering and platforms. The Group reported in 2020 global revenues of 16 billion. Get the Future You Want | www.capgemini.com More
